Output 6b597aef6414047681edb1c3d088b9ce6b070ac235fde18e621d8934f3efeac7:0

value
2438705
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8a9a94a58429921f0bb2e4d10849408512bafc12 OP_EQUALVERIFY OP_CHECKSIG
address
1DdsRvczeGk8gZH8fhQNwScAFxgqWBTHt2
transaction
6b597aef6414047681edb1c3d088b9ce6b070ac235fde18e621d8934f3efeac7
confirmations
361133
spent
true